Somalia is on the verge of getting debt relief of at least a third of its outstanding debt load of $ 5.3 Billion Dollars. Between them, the IMF and the African Development Bank have secured at least $ 400 Million dollars in funding to help clear the country's arrears, and allow it to get access to fresh credit. But why is Somalia only looking at a partial debt write off? That's a question I posed earlier to Gabriel Negatu. He ran AfDB's operations in Eastern Africa until 2019. Now, he is a senior fellow at the Atlantic Council.
